Southwind (TN) Sunshine Hours by Month
To truly understand a climate, we must look at its sunshine. This page shows the total number of hours of direct sunlight per month and the average hours per day in Southwind, Tennessee, United States of America. This average is based on long-term data collected between 1990 and 2020.
Monthly hours of sunshine
Sunshine in Southwind varies greatly throughout the year. The sunniest month, July, reaches an impressive 326 hours, while December, the darkest month, offers only 152 hours. The total annual amount of sun is 2891 hours.
Daily hours of sunshine
This means the city can be enjoyed more throughout the sunniest month of July under a blue sky, with approximately 10.9 hours of sunshine daily. In contrast, the city experiences much darker days in December, with only 5.1 hours of sunlight per day.
Average percent of sunshine
On average the sun shines 74% of the time during the day in August, the highest percentage of any month. December has the lowest percentage at 50%.
Southwind vs Major Cities: Sunshine Compared
Southwind enjoys an average of 2891 hours of sunshine annually. Let’s compare this with some popular tourist destinations:
Athens, Greece, enjoys 2769 hours of sunshine each year, making it one of the sunniest destinations in the Mediterranean region.
In contrast, Juneau, Alaska, receives only about 1523 hours of sunshine per year and is known for its very short days in winter and frequently overcast conditions.
Beijing, China, has 2505 hours of sunshine annually, with clear, sunny days in winter.
Adelaide, Australia, enjoys 2770 hours of sunshine annually, with long, sunny summers.
Related Climate Data for Southwind
May, Southwind’s wettest month, receives 79 mm (3.1 in) of rainfall and has a maximum daytime temperature of 27°C (81°F). During the driest month August you can expect a temperature of 33°C (91°F).
